Our cloud consultants are doing just that as trusted advisors providing thought leadership and solutioning expertise in cloud adoption and innovation.
As a cloud consultant you'll lead out customer engagements, assessing their needs and developing and implementing industry leading solutions leveraging Azure & AWS technologies.
Whilst solving customers business challenges, you'll provide enablement not only in the technology but also in modern ways of working to support its use.
This role is based in our office in Perth, WA
This a flexible and varied role working with a diverse range of customers across the cloud transformation spectrum to:
Be a trusted advisor for all things Cloud
Lead and inspire our customers on the benefits of cloud technology, automation, and enable a DevOps/DevSecOps culture
Lead assessments and roadmaps
Lead solution design, commercial options and implementation
Provide enablement and guidance
What you'll bring
Recognised as leading expert in specialty area.
Excellent customer relationship building and management skills.
Ability to frequently interact and network with a variety of stakeholders and team members within own area of expertise.
Establishes and assures adherence to budgets, schedules, work plans, and performance requirements.
Ability to work on problems of diverse scope where analysis of data requires evaluation of identifiable factors.
At least 6-10 years of experience in business management, IT, systems integration consulting, design
Minimum of 2 years' experience in consulting, engagement/project management, and/or business and resource management
Specialist knowledge of several industries or segments, coupled with strong analytical skills.
Good understanding of broad business issues and financial acumen.
Key vendor product knowledge e.g., AWS, Azure/Azure Stack, GCP, etc.
Proven knowledge and experience with automation languages, practices and toolsets.
Strong financial management practices with a clear understanding of the relationship between costs, utilisation and project revenue
Responsibilities
Delivering an "automation first" culture to enhance customer experience and to ensure the continued relevance and financial viability of our Cloud engagements.
Designing and developing high quality business solutions and other projects.
Evaluating customer's business needs, thus contributing to strategic planning of information systems facilities and software directions.
Being accountable for defined work assignments often involving immediate action or shortterm planning of human and other resources.
Planning and coordinating resources necessary to complete product implementation and assisting in preparation of major sales proposals.
Liaising with major customers during preliminary installation and testing of developed solutions or products.
Managing a team of consultants (largely dependent on the size and scope of client project). Provisioning technical design documentation, outlining solutions to client needs, acting as the technical lead when required.
Delivering public cloud solutions (IaaS, PaaS, SaaS) - (architecting, provisioning, configuration and migration.
Providing guidance and advice to subordinates within the latitude of established company policies in order to meet schedules and resolve technical problems.
Maintaining budgeted revenue target in line with team/project KPIs and metrics, actively seeking to eliminate rework in delivery.
Responsible for implementing a principle driven health and safety culture that cares for employees and ensures their safety in line with Datacom policy.
